Now That His Burgers Are Nationally Famous, Al Bowers Looks Back on the Shack That Almost Wasn’t
Posted Jul 3, 2019
With lines that regularly stretch out the front door, down the two-step staircase, and along the West Franklin Street sidewalk in Chapel Hill, students, locals, and visitors have known for years what review aggregator TripAdvisor announced: Al's Burger Shack slings the best burger in America, specifically its sloppy, delicious Bobo Chili Cheeseburger.
